Vehicle Testing & Procurement

Zypp Electric

We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Lead – Vehicle Testing and Validation to lead our testing and validation team. The ideal candidate will ensure that all electric two-wheeler models and EV chargers meet regulatory, performance, and quality standards, driving excellence in product reliability and compliance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Team Leadership & Management
  • Lead, mentor, and manage the testing and validation team to deliver high-quality results.
  • Build a culture of precision, accountability, and continuous improvement within the team.
  • Testing & Validation Strategy
  • Develop and implement comprehensive testing and validation procedures for all mechanical, electrical, powertrain and plastic parts with objective inputs
  • Understanding core technical specifications and interpretation of regulatory standards
  • TCO calculation for new model/ variant introduction in Zypp.
  • Ensure adherence to relevant regulatory, safety, and quality standards for electric two-wheelers, batteries and chargers.
  • External Collaborations
  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with key suppliers and external test laboratories.
  • Oversee timely and accurate testing outcomes from third-party facilities.
  • Reporting & Communication
  • Provide regular progress updates to senior management on testing activities, results, and any challenges encountered.
  • Propose solutions and strategies for addressing testing-related issues.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Work closely with spare parts, IOT, marketing and other relevant stakeholders for onboarding new OEM partners.
  • Support the teams in achieving performance, durability, and compliance objectives.

Key Qualifications

  • Educational Background: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related field.
  • Experience:
  • Minimum 6 years of experience in manufacturing, quality, testing and validation in electric vehicles.
  • Hands-on experience with EV batteries, chargers and electric two-wheeler components is a strong advantage.
  • Regulatory Knowledge: In-depth understanding of EV standards, safety requirements, and global certification processes.
  • Technical Expertise: Strong knowledge of testing methodologies, equipment, and validation techniques for EVs.
  • Leadership Skills: Proven experience managing and developing high-performing teams.
